Legislative committees in both chambers of the Virginia legislature on Friday advanced bills to regulate retail sales of marijuana. The Senate Rehabilitation and Social Services Committee voted 8-7 to advance a bill passed by the House of Delegates, while the House Appropriations Committee advanced the Senate version of the legislation by a vote of 16-6.
